The reactivity in the reactions of the given compounds with HBr explained on the basis of stability of carbocations. Greater the stability of carbocation higher will be the its reactivity. In acidic medium a very stable carbocation is formed as illustrated below.Triphenyl carbocation more stable due to a greater number of resonance structuresThe remaining compounds carbocation will also have stability by resonance/hyper conjugative effect but less stable than Ph3C+.
